In Fire Study by Maria V. Snyder, we continue to follow the journey of Yelena Zaltana, a young woman with extraordinary magical abilities. The story picks up with Yelena returning to Sitia, her homeland, after the events of the previous book. She is determined to learn more about her powers and the mysterious circumstances surrounding her birth.
Yelena's arrival in Sitia is met with mixed reactions. While some welcome her, others are wary of her unusual abilities, especially her power to capture and release souls. She is enrolled in the Magician's Keep to hone her magical skills, but her training is fraught with challenges. Yelena struggles to control her powers and faces prejudice from her peers and instructors.
As Yelena tries to adapt to her new life, she discovers that her old enemy, the sadistic magician, Roze Featherstone, is still alive and plotting revenge. Roze, who had been presumed dead, is now leading a group of rebels and is determined to overthrow the ruling council of Sitia. Yelena realizes that she must confront her past and face Roze once again to protect her homeland.
Amidst these challenges, Yelena also grapples with personal dilemmas. Her relationship with her lover, Valek, is strained due to their conflicting loyalties. Valek, the chief of security for the Commander of Ixia, is sent to Sitia on a secret mission, further complicating their situation.
As the plot unfolds, Yelena and her friends embark on a dangerous journey to uncover Roze's plans and stop her from unleashing chaos. They face numerous obstacles, including deadly magical creatures and treacherous terrains. Yelena's resourcefulness and quick thinking are put to the test as she navigates these perilous situations.
Meanwhile, Valek, in his own quest for the truth, uncovers a shocking conspiracy that threatens not only Sitia but also Ixia. He must race against time to prevent a catastrophic event, all while keeping his true intentions hidden from Yelena.
In the climactic showdown, Yelena faces Roze in a battle of magic and wits. She must draw upon all her strength and cunning to defeat her formidable adversary. At the same time, Valek confronts the mastermind behind the conspiracy, leading to a dramatic revelation that will change everything.
As the dust settles, Yelena and Valek are left to pick up the pieces of their lives. They must come to terms with their past, reconcile their conflicting loyalties, and chart a path forward. The book ends with a sense of closure, but also hints at new challenges and adventures awaiting our resilient heroine.
